The word alliteration comes from the Latin word littera, meaning "letter of the alphabet".It was first coined in a Latin dialogue by the Italian humanist Giovanni Pontano in the 15th century.. Alliteration is used in the alliterative verse of Old English, Old Norse, Old High German, Old Saxon, and Old Irish.It was an important ingredient of the Sanskrit shlokas.
